LCD Panel Removal

Remove the LCD panel from the system unit as follows.
Note
There are no field replaceable parts within the LCD panel.
The LCD panel must be returned to the factory for repair.
1. Remove the system board and support plate assembly (see "System Board
and Support Plate Assembly Removal" earlier in this section).
2. Carefully cut the cable tie around the LCD panel interface cable and switch
cable (see the following figure).
3. Remove the four screws securing the collar and system unit chassis to the
LCD panel.
A – Drive Bay
B – Drive Bay Screw (1 of 4)
C – Cable Tie
D – Switch Cable
4. Carefully pull the LCD panel out of its mount on top of the system unit
chassis.
5. Carefully pull the interface cable and switch cable through the collar in the
system unit chassis. Set the LCD panel down on a clean, flat surface, screen
side up.
:
The LCD panel is a whole unit replaceable item.
